Abdulla Ashraf was removed from his position as head of the Financial Intelligence Unit (FIU) of the Maldives Monetary Authority (MMA) on Sunday, a day after a financial intelligence report flagging suspicious transactions by a company owned by Ibrahim Shujau, a senior parliamentarian from the ruling People’s National Congress (PNC), leaked on social media.
